← GeographyWhich landscape change results when deflation exposes bedrock?
A)Formation of a desert pavement✓
B)Increased loess sediment deposition
C)Enhanced dune stabilization rate
D)Accelerated chemical weathering horizon
💡 Explanation
Desert pavement forms due to deflation removing fine particles, leaving larger rocks behind; this is the process of winnowing. Because the area is armored by pebbles, further deflation is reduced, therefore it creates pavement rather than deposition or weathering.
